Cell sap contains a specific phosphoprotein phosphatase (P) which dephosphoiylates protein 67, eIF-2 and several other dsRNA-dependent phosphorylated proteins (5). The protein phosphatase P is separated from PK-i on DEAE-cellulose and elutes at 25O1DM KCl. As shown in Figure 5> P stimulates mengo RNA translation in interferon-treated cell extracts (SlO-int) supplemented with dsRNA, but not in control cell extracts (SIO-cont). This suggests a regulatory mechanism which controls the level of PK-i dependent inhibition of protein synthesis. [Pg.243]
